Advancing Machine Learning with Graph Neural Networks

Graph Neural Networks (GNNs) have emerged as a powerful new approach to machine learning. GNNs are designed by analyzing data represented as graphs, where nodes represent entities and edges represent interactions between them. This unconventional framework allows GNNs to understand complex associations within data, leading to impressive improvements in a extensive variety of applications.
